Medicare - GP Chronic Condition Management Plan (GPCCMP)

​

If you have a chronic condition, you may be eligible for Medicare rebates under a GP Chronic Condition Management Plan (GPCCMP).

​

  • A GP referral is required to access this benefit.

  • Eligible clients can receive up to 5 subsidised sessions per calendar year for Physiotherapy or Exercise Physiology.

  • Full payment of $81.80 is required at the time of your appointment.

  • You’ll receive a $61.80 Medicare rebate, processed directly into your bank account via our Medicare patient claim system.

  • This results in an out-of-pocket fee of $20 per appointment.

​

Please ensure your referral is up to date and bring it with you to your appointment.

Preparing for Your Consultation
​
What to Bring

​

  • Any relevant GP or specialist referrals

  • Recent x-rays, scans, or imaging reports
    (Ask your GP, specialist, or radiology provider to email or fax these to us in advance, if possible.)

  • A water bottle (especially for exercise or Pilates sessions)

  • Any aids, braces, or exercise programs you currently use or have used previously

​

​​What to Wear

​

  • Please wear or bring comfortable, loose-fitting clothing.

  • If your concern involves the hip, knee, shoulder, or spine, bringing shorts or a singlet can help with assessment.

  • For gym or Pilates sessions, wear activewear that allows free movement and lets us observe posture and form.

​

Grip socks are required for all Clinical Reformer Pilates sessions for safety reasons. We offer MoveActive grip socks at reception ($22/pair) in a variety of sizes and styles, or feel free to bring your own.
